RCB REWIND: Eddie Cotton Jr. kicks off here with some above-average blues guitar. JJ Thames brings the classic soul. Dinah Thorpe is debuted with something of a concept album. Dan May is back with a new album. I’m a big fan of his music and the production alongsides from this and his prior album. Ganey Arsement prsents “Americajun” music.


RCB proper: Hear the mountains/journeying theme in Segment 1? That’s what I spontaneously came up with there. Included is more new music from Yarn, & DB Rielly. Paul Sachs is about to release something new, also. Segment 2 got bluesy, then purely rocking thereafter. Segment 3: Jesse Terry & Craig bickhardt split billing at The Song Box in Seaford NY on 2/22. Segment 4: Actor/songwriter Tim Grimm is now part of the RCB rotation. Tim has appeared in Turks, Chicago Code, Detroit 187, JAG, Reasonable Doubts, and most notably in Clear And Present Danger.(FBI agent Dan Murray). Bacon number: 2. Not bad. Back to music: Tim has a very funny song that kicks off the segment. Tim, Danny Schmidt and Carrie Elkin shared billing on February 10th at the Sarasota Peace Center in FL.
